NiMet predicts sunshine, haze Thursday to Saturday

The Nigerian Meteorological Agency (NiMet) has predicted sunshine and haziness across the country from Thursday to Saturday.

The Nigerian Meteorological Agency (NiMet) has predicted sunshine and haziness across the country from Thursday to Saturday.

NiMet’s weather outlook released on Wednesday in Abuja anticipated sunny and hazy conditions over the northern region with chances of moderate dust haze over Borno, Yobe, Kano, Katsina and Jigawa.

According to the forecast, sunny and hazy atmosphere is expected over the North-Central states throughout the forecast period.

“Partly cloudy to cloudy atmosphere is anticipated over the inland areas of the South during the morning and afternoon and evening hours.

“Cloudy conditions are expected over the coastal cities in the mornings with prospects of localised thunderstorms over Lagos, Ogun, Delta, Oyo, Cross River, Akwa Ibom, Bayelsa and Rivers in the afternoon and evening period,’’ it stated.

The agency envisaged a sunny and hazy atmosphere over the northern and North-Central region on Friday.

NiMet advised airline operators to get updated weather reports from it for effective planning in their operations.
